Today's CRE AI briefing is about deployment discipline: agents are getting procurement rails, production AI is pushing both software infrastructure and data center capital higher, packaged agent solutions are moving into the mid-market, and legal AI is becoming a multi-step workflow with human review.
For operators, investors, brokers, lenders, asset managers, property managers, and CRE service firms, the move is to buy workflows, not magic. Before piloting the next AI agent, define the source systems, approval gate, exception owner, audit trail, cost ceiling, and stop condition.
